I think the OP is a little muddled....I suspect they started a mutual...in which case they have made a big mistake (IMHO) .....in circumstances like this I go down the UID route everytime! If they don't pay then I get my fees back and protection from a neg. If they do pay then at least I get to keep their money in exchange for the neg!!0 -

I don't think there is.....I do believe there used to be an option when closing the 'old style' UID. There used to 4 options when you went to close it...The buyer has paid, The buyer has not paid, we have agreed to cancel the transaction and another one that I can't remember....LOL...But since they changed the Resolution process I think it is more open and shut...Either they paid or they didn't!
So thinking about it if they are waiting for 'agreement' from the buyer then it must have been a mutual cancellation they did and not an UID...0 -
